Hey fellas,

I changed my oil this monday to mobil 1 5W-50 and ford racing oil filter.
I noticed an ENGINE ticking noise coming from the passenger side wheel well and when i put the passenger window down.

didn't get any engine light or any lose of power !!! is it something serious or just normal?? i searched and found some say its normal and some say its heads ISSUE...

Any ideas what it might be??

Mobil 1 5W-50 is very viscous at cold start up, and still 50% more viscous at normal engine temps than sheared MC 5W-50.

Was the oil cold or hot when this video was taken? If hot, how long did you drive it?

Some engine ticking from the valve train is normal in the 5.4

It's possible the oil pump is having issues pumping a heavier lubricant up to the heads at idle rpm. Until you change the oil to a lighter grade it will be hard to tell if it is a lubrication issue. I know 6 Speed uses the same Mobil 1 5W-50 lubricant, you may want to PM him about it.

you don't happen to have a Lethal performance x-pipe do you? the flanges are like tin and the bolts can back out(this happened to me and led me to just getting headers). i've posted the official memo from Ford on the infamous "Tick" a few times on this site. it's the HLA's and Ford deems it normal. having said this, mine ticked real bad. Ford gave me the answer i gave you. once i switched injectors i've hadn't heard it since. my car is my daily and i drive 90 miles round trip. i beat the balls out of the car and it hasn't ticked since.
